3.The petitioner applied for pensionary benefits in terms of the Tamil Nadu Manual Workers Social Security Welfare Scheme 2006. The petitioner gave her explanation on 20.07.2015. The said application was allowed on 14.09.2017. But the stand of the Authority is that the petitioner will be paid her pension under
the said scheme only from the date when the application was allowed and approved. The petitioner is aggrieved by this condition alone.
4.According to the petitioner, she must be given her pensionary benefits from the date of her application. 5.This Court is in agreement with the said contention raised by the learned counsel for the petitioner. If the Writ Petitioner is entitled to get the benefits of the scheme, the benefits must flow to her from the date of her application. If the contention of the respondent that the benefits will be given only from the date when the application is allowed, then the respondent can keep the application pending for a long time and thereby deprive the applicant of the benefits due to her. In the present case, the application was given on 20.07.2015. The application was approved only after a gap of two years and two months. The Writ Petition cannot be penalized for the delay in approving the application.
6.The learned counsel for the petitioner also brought to the notice of this Court that in similar circumstances, this Court by order dated 19.06.2014, in W.P.(MD).No.30028 of 2013-(M.Jothi Vs. Tamil Nadu Manual Workers Welfare Board, Chennai-600 102), held that the applicant must be paid pension from the date of her application.
7.Following the said order, the order impugned in the Writ Petition dated 14.09.2017 stands quashed. Accordingly, the Writ Petition stands allowed. The Pensionary benefits will accrue from the date of application. The respondents are directed to quantify the arrears payable to the petitioner from the date of her application viz., 20.07.2015 and disburse within a period of six we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
